Anyone give Fitzroy a sneaky chance Sat?

Lost by 79, 46 and 66 over the season, but in the QF did have 7 scoring shots to 5 in the 1st - EP with 5 straight - and kicked 3.7 in the first half..

EP remind me a little like Lockleys back in the day - they don't mind a shoot out, don't care if the oppo kick 100, as long as they kick 101.

Should be a reasonable match - do Roys have anything left, or did they play their final last week? Can Eastern Park achieve promotion and a GF berth like they've deserved all season?

One thing is for sure, despite a lot of lopsided games during the season, the top end of D6 this year has been pretty good footy.
